Correlative Analysis on Forestry Land and Topography Factors Based on Tianguan Town of Youyang County

Abstract: In order to more clearly understand the relevance of the forestry land distribution and the terrain factors, which can provide basic information to reasonable utilization of forest resources in mountainous areas and the ecological environment protection. The author had a registration overlay analysis of high resolution aerial, satellite photograph and 1:10000 topographic map by making use of geostatistics of ArcGIS 9.3, then considering the fact that different photo color referred to different types of vegetation landscape, acquired factor data in small classes of woodland with visual interpretation in small classes of woodland and field research, and next discussed the correlation between forestry land and topography factors. It was shown that: in areas of low elevation and low slope where human beings were highly involved, all sorts of forestry land were distributed, which meant evolution and slope had little effect on forestry land, and that in those areas where human activities were lessened little by little with high elevation and high slope, kinds of forestry land decreased accordingly. Furthermore, the irrigated paddy fields were the main types of forestry land on the elevation of 1200 m and slope above 35°. The differences of forestry land distribution were significant in the southwest-northeast and east-west aspects, while the other aspects are relatively.
